Catalao vs Ganzhou Climate & Distance Between

China flag
  • The distance between Catalao, Brazil and Ganzhou, China is approximately 18,064 km or 11,225 mi.
  • To reach Catalao in this distance one would set out from Ganzhou bearing 292.5°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Catalao bearing 241° or WSW .
  • Catalao has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Ganzhou has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Catalao is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Ganzhou is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 2.6 °C (4.7°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 17.4 °C (31.3°F) less in Catalao.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 72.2 mm (2.8 in) more which is equivalent to 72.2 l/m² (1.77 US gal/ft²) or 722,000 l/ha (77,187 US gal/ac) more. About 1 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 5.2° higher in Catalao than in Ganzhou.
